What would your day look like?

You start your day with a code review of your colleague’s tasks while sipping a cup of fresh-brewed tea or coffee, looking for any signs of problems and possible optimizations. Then you join your teammates on a quick daily sync to figure out technical challenges, discuss design proposals or just chat with the colleagues. 

After the meeting, you get into “the zone” and spend a few undisturbed hours working on the new authentication framework while making sure it’s safely covered by a suite of unit tests. With a few clicks you quickly spin up a brand new instance of the system in the development cluster, deploy your change and notify the frontend engineer that it’s ready.

You grab a snack and take a little break from coding. Instead, you help a fellow backend engineer from another team figure out the best way to integrate their new service with the audit logging platform. In the meantime the frontend engineer gets back to you and confirms that all the new endpoints work as expected, so you create a merge request and ask your teammates for a code review. It’s a complex piece of code, so you go through it together.

After your code is approved, you merge it, automatically deploying it to the staging environment where it receives further testing by the QA team and automated integration tests before being released to production.
